  • 4.0 stars

    "Simple Signal Strength Bar Meter"

    March 18, 2011  |   By brianmhass

    Version: WIFI Signal Strength 1

    Pros

    The program is simple. It provides a simple graphical and numerical representation of signal strength. The program takes up very little harddrive space. It is very responsive to changes in signal strength and seems to be quite accurate.

    Cons

    I have no complaints. People who expect more bells and whistles might be disappointed; since, the simple program is designed to do only one thing (which it seems to do it quite well).

    Summary

    Overall, I am very pleased with the program. I wanted a simple piece of software which provided me with a numerical and graphical representation of wifi signal strength; and, this program does exactly that. This program provides me with useful information to assist me when I am attempting to move my laptop to a location for improved wifi signal strength.

    It was designed for Windows 2000 and XP; and, it is possible that the people who had problems with the program used it with an operating system other than Windows 2000 or XP.

    The program is extremely simple to set up. There is no installation required. Simply place a copy of the downloaded program into the folder of your choice on your computer's harddrive and click on it to run. The program creates a blue-tinted semi-transparent rectangular display, which initially appears at the upper right corner of the screen when the program is first started. It lists the SSID of the wifi signal to which your computer is currently connected; and, it displays the signal strength as a bar meter and as a percentage. The user can use his or her mouse to move the display to any screen location of the user's liking. And, the user can click on the red "X" in the display's upper right corner to turn the program off. That is all! No computer program could be more simple to use.
